本试验以铁杆小麦为材料,利用活体多探头测量仪,分析、测定花后剑叶光合产物的运转动态。结果表明,剑叶光合产物的输出、向穗部及向剑叶以下营养器官的输送动态可分别用指数方程Y=ae ̄(-bx)、Y=a(x-c)e ̄(-b(x-e))进行拟合。生长调节物质(IAA、ABA)处理显著影响光合产物的输出率、输送达率及有效输这时间。IAA处理呈正效应,ABA处理呈负效应
In this experiment, iron wheat was used as material, and the living multi-probe measuring instrument was used to analyze and measure the operation of photosynthate of anthesis flag leaf. The results showed that the output dynamics of photosynthetic products of flag leaves and their transport to vegetative organs below the flag leaves and leaves were respectively expressed by the exponential equation Y = ae ~ (-bx), Y = a (x-c) e ~ (-b (X-e)). Growth regulator (IAA, ABA) treatment significantly affected photosynthate output rate, delivery rate and the effective transmission of this time. IAA treatment showed a positive effect, ABA treatment showed a negative effect
